Difference between Wye and Delta Winds
The Delta wiring configuration allows about 1.7 times the amount of Kv than that of a Wye configuration. With this said, you can expect to pull about 1.7 times the amount of current.
Termination point of Motor Winds
The termination point of a brushless motor is actually quite important. The important part here is that you are aware of its location so that you do not try to shorten your motor leads by cutting off the termination point of the brushless motor windings.
